Two men are in custody after Effingham County Sheriff’s investigators located 35 “one pot” methamphetamine labs at a residence in south Effingham County on Thursday afternoon.

 Members of the Effingham County Sheriff’s Office Drug Suppression Unit followed up on information that led them to a residence on Corral Road in Bloomingdale. During the search, investigators located more than two dozen meth labs as well as other items used to manufacture methamphetamine. 

Michael Linderman, 27, of Bloomingdale, and Mark Anthony Igou, 24, of Bloomingdale, were both charged with manufacturing methamphetamine, trafficking methamphetamine, unlawful possession of pseudoephedrine, and conspiracy. 

This is an ongoing investigation and additional arrests are expected. 

Linderman and Igou are both being held in the Effingham County Jail awaiting a bond hearing.
